Chennai Super Kings have won the toss and have opted to bowl first in the game against Royal Challengers Bengaluru. It has been nearly 17 years since RCB has beaten CSK in Chennai. Both RCB and CSK have started their IPL 2025 campaigns on victorious notes, having defeated MI and KKR respectively.

Pathirana will replace Nathan Ellis in CSK’s playing XI against RCB. The Sri Lankan pacer had earlier missed the side’s IPL 2025 opener against RCB. While CSK coach Stephen Fleming had claimed that the bowler was injured ahead of the RCB tie, he has been included in the line-up.
“I think it will play slightly better than the last game. So far there hasn’t been any dew, we don’t know when the dew will arrive and it is not in our control. There are areas; we were sitting behind in the field and would like to be more aggressive, batting wise we can be more clinical,” CSK captain Gaikwad said after winning the toss.
